Mehmet Yavuz is 62 yo. He presented to the clinic and after having an HbA1c test (result 9%) was diagnosed with type 2 Diabetes mellitus. His cardiovascular risk was > 15%  http://www.cvdcheck.org.au/ His renal health screen showed an eGFR 90 mL/min/1.73m2 with microalbuminuria of 3.5 mg/mmol.   http://www.kidney.org.au/HealthProfessionals/DetectingCKD/tabid/632/Default.aspx He attended a podiatry appointment which detected decreased dorsalis pedis and posterior tibialis pulses in both legs.  Management of his condition now includes the following: Exercise: at least 150 minutes of aerobic and 60 minutes of resistance exercise each week Diet: a plan worked out with an accredited dietician based on the Australian Dietary Guidelines (2013). Drug use: smoking cessation plan to stop cigarette use; alcohol consumption reduction to 1 - 2 full strength beers every second day Weight loss: Mehmet aims to lose 5 kg over the first 6 - 8 weeks after diagnosis Medications: Jardiamet (empagliflozin 5mg, metformin 500 mg), twice daily, with or after food ramipril 5 mg, daily Rosuzet (rosuvastatin 20mg, ezetimibe 10mg), daily Ongoing diagnostics: HbA1c: every 3 months lipid profile: every 3 months renal function assessment: annually podiatrist assessment: at least once a year optometrist assessment: at least once a year question what can be the RISK or special consideration for Mehmet while taking metformin medication. explain.
